This Chicken Chow Mein is packed with tender chicken, crisp vegetables, and perfectly stir-fried noodles, all coated in a savory, slightly sweet, and umami-packed homemade sauce. It’s better than takeout, incredibly easy to make, and ready in under 30 minutes!
🛒 Ingredients
For the Chow Mein:
✔ 1 lb chicken breast, boneless & skinless, thinly sliced 🐓
✔ 3 tbsp oil (vegetable, canola, or sesame for extra flavor!) 🛢️
✔ 12 oz chow mein noodles (uncooked) 🍜 (or thin egg noodles!)
✔ 2 cups cabbage, shredded 🥬
✔ 1 cup carrots, julienned 🥕
✔ ½ cup bean sprouts (optional, for crunch! 🌱)
✔ 3 green onions, sliced 🌿
✔ 1 tbsp garlic, minced 🧄
✔ 1 tsp fresh ginger, grated (optional, but adds great flavor!)
